Q:   Does Rai University offer D.Pharma course?
A: 

Yes, Rai University does offer DPharma course. The course lasts for two years and is offered in a full-time mode. Rai University DPharma admission is based on the entrance exams: GUJCET or NEET. Applicants who clear the entrance test must appear for the counselling round as a part of the admission procedure of the DPharma course. However, students must first qualify for DPharma eligibility criteria, which are mentioned below:

Eligibility Criteria: Class 12 with 50% aggregate in Science stream with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ology subjects.

Q:   What are the prospects of doing DPharma from Amrapali University?
A: 

DPharma at Amrapali University is a two-year Diploma programme designed to make students industry-ready. By the end of the course duration, students gain knowledge of different facets of Pharmacy such as drug usage, drug knowledge, drug development, etc.

After the two-year course duration, students can expect to pursue jobs with titles such as Pharmacists, Clinical Pharmacists, Chemical Technicians, Medical Writers, Medical Representatives, etc. The salary offered at the entry-level job ranges from INR 3 LPA to INR 4 LPA. Other than corporate jobs, students can also opt for a master’s degree, as companies often prefer their prospective employees to have a master's degree than a bachelor's degree.

Q:   How many times is CUET conducted in a year?
A: 

The CUET exam is conducted once a year, but in multiple phases over a window of 10 days. The number of days of the exam may be increased or the dates may be extended in case of unforeseen events such as cancellation of exams, technical glitches, etc. Previous year, as many as 27 lac students appeared for CUET exam 2023 which was held from May 21 to June 23, 2023 in nine phases in 387 cities across India and 24 cities outside India for about 14,90,000 candidates. CUET 2023 exam was held in three slots including first shift between 8:30 AM to 10:30 AM, second shift between 12 Noon to 2:00 PM and third shift between 3:30 PM to 6:30 PM.
